Please join us and invite your students to hear Professor William Cook, distinguished professor emeritus of history at SUNY-Geneseo, present “The Saint and the Pope: Pope Francis and Francis of Assisi” on Tuesday, March 10, at 6:30 p.m. in McBride Gathering Space in Numen Lumen Pavilion.

Cook is the author of seven books, including “The Medieval World View: An Introduction” (Oxford U Press, 2011, 3rd edition). He was awarded the Chancellor’s Award for Excellence in Teaching as well as the CARA Award for Excellence in Teaching Medieval Studies. He is a member of Phi Beta Kappa, earned his Ph.D. at Cornell University, and is the presenter of 10 “Great Courses” (http://www.thegreatcourses.com/professors/william-r-cook/?pid=273).
